Transaction a62da3d047154239b2fd9e60b14ec568d491a2d94faa7540ff73f93aafc7ec70
1 Input
2 Outputs
- a62da3d047154239b2fd9e60b14ec568d491a2d94faa7540ff73f93aafc7ec70:0
- a62da3d047154239b2fd9e60b14ec568d491a2d94faa7540ff73f93aafc7ec70:1
value 3612000
address 1CSdXLpYs2poJ654rNbra6QVDQVFCswaTF
value 3529835981
address 33bzHo3UmE3eMtWb9VhztzH27t8DjXsDCc